
Alabama Places Three on 2019 CoSIDA Academic All-District Team
5/13/2019 2:55:00 PM | Softball
TUSCALOOSA, Ala. – Three Alabama softball players were selected to the 2019 CoSIDA Academic All-District softball team, including senior Reagan Dykes, junior Bailey Hemphill and sophomore Kaylee Tow.
The CoSIDA Academic All-District distinction is the second-straight for Hemphill and the first for Dykes and Tow. The slate increases Alabama's all-time total to 48 accolades, including multiple honorees in each of the last four seasons. With their selection, the trio advance to the national ballot for Academic All-America voting.
Dykes graduated this semester with a 3.74 GPA, earning her degree in marketing and management. On the field, she has started 51 games as the team's primary catcher. Her 44 career runners caught stealing is tied for the UA record, and her .662 stolen base against percentage ranks as the third-lowest.
Hemphill, a Second Team Academic All-American last season, owns a 3.99 GPA in human development family studies. She has started every game this season and is ranked in the top-five nationally in home runs (22) and RBIs (69). The 22 home runs are three shy of the UA single-season record and one more RBI would make her the fifth player in program history to total 70 in a season.
Tow sports a 4.0 GPA as a marketing major and has earned President's List (4.0 GPA) distinction all four semesters at Alabama. She is second on the team with a .329 batting average and 53 RBIs and is third nationally with 61 walks, averaging 1.03 per game. The 61 walks is tied for second in UA single-season history, just five shy of the record.
